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A damp, moldy smell is a red flag. It means moisture is trapped in your home. This can lead to mold growth and health issues. Don’t ignore the smell. It’s a sign something is wrong. You don’t want to live in a space that feels unhealthy. We can find the source and stop it before it spreads.
Wet Spots on Floors or Walls
Even small wet areas can mean a leak. Water can seep into walls and floors without you noticing. This can damage your home’s structure. Don’t let it get worse. Increased Water Bills
A sudden rise in your water bill can mean a hidden leak. Even a small drip can add up over time. This is a sign you need to check for leaks. Don’t let the cost go up without knowing why. Peeling Paint or Warped Wood
Water damage can make paint peel and wood warp. These are signs of moisture buildup. They can lead to structural issues if not fixed. Don’t ignore the changes in your home. Leak Detection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small dripping faucet | Yes | No | It’s easy to fix, but don’t ignore it. |
| Water under the sink | Yes | No | It may be a small issue, but it could hide bigger problems. |
| Wet floor in the basement | No | Yes | It could mean a major leak in your home’s foundation. |
| Mold growth in the wall | No | Yes | Mold can spread quickly and cause health issues. |
| Strange sounds in the plumbing | No | Yes | It may mean a hidden leak or blockage. |
| Unexplained water bill | No | Yes | A hidden leak can add up quickly and cause damage. |

Leak Detection Services Cost In Country Homes, WA
Leak Detection Services can vary in cost based on your specific situation. The size of the area, the type of leak, and the complexity of the problem all play a role. These are general estimates. Prices can change based on what we find during the inspection. You don’t have to pay more than you should. We give clear and honest pricing for your home.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Basic Leak Inspection | $250 – $600 | Size of the area and number of rooms checked. |
| Moisture Detection | $300 – $750 | Depth of the moisture and number of areas tested. |
| Thermal Imaging Scan | $400 – $900 | Size of the home and complexity of the scan. |
| Full Leak Detection | $600 – $1,500 | Multiple systems checked and detailed report provided. |
| Emergency Leak Response | $800 – $2,000 | Urgent repairs and 24/7 availability. |
| Follow-Up Inspection | $150 – $400 | Ensures the leak is fully resolved and no new issues arise. |
